Advertisement
Guest User

Untitled

a guest
Mar 4th, 2019
103
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
  1. import flash.display.Graphics;
  2.  
  3. stop();
  4. var data:Object =
  5. {
  6.     Grain :
  7.     [
  8.         ["Danish Pastry", "D+", 214, 53],
  9.         ["Doughtnuts", "C-", 192, 45],
  10.         ["Muffins", "C-", 470, 848],
  11.         ["Wheat Cereal", "A-", 8.46, 59],
  12.     ],
  13.  
  14.     Fruit :
  15.     [
  16.         ["Canned Fruit", "A", 194, 262]
  17.     ],
  18.  
  19.     Milk :
  20.     [
  21.         ["Flavoured Milk", "B-", 208, 250],
  22.         ["Flavoured Yogurt", "B+", 250, 245],
  23.     ],
  24.  
  25.     Discretionary :
  26.     [
  27.         ["Cake", "C-", 235, 64],
  28.         ["Candy", "C", 37, 7],
  29.         ["Cookies", "C-", 78, 16],
  30.         ["Corn Syrup", "D+", 57, 20],
  31.         ["Granola Bar", "C-", 90, 21],
  32.         ["Honey", "C-", 64, 21],
  33.         ["Ice Cream", "C", 290, 72],
  34.         ["Frosting", "D+", 163, 82],
  35.         ["Jam/Jelly", "B", 56, 20],
  36.         ["Pancake Syrup", "D+", 47, 20],
  37.         ["Pie", "C-", 411, 155],
  38.         ["Pudding", "C-", 126, 97],
  39.         ["Juice Drink", "B-", 104, 248],
  40.     ],
  41.  
  42.     Misc :
  43.     [
  44.         ["BBQ Sauce", "C", 31, 47]
  45.     ]
  46. }
  47.  
  48.  
  49. for(food_type in data)
  50. {
  51.     var arr:Array = data[food_type]
  52.     for (var i:int = 0; i < arr.length; i++)
  53.     {
  54.         var row:Array = arr[i];//for example ["Juice Drink", "B-", 104, 248],
  55.  
  56.         var dataPoint = new point();
  57.         dataPoint.food_type = food_type;
  58.         dataPoint.food_name = row[0];
  59.         dataPoint.food_grade = row[1];
  60.         dataPoint.food_calorie = row[2];
  61.         dataPoint.food_gram = row[3];
  62.         dataPoint.alpha = 0.8;
  63.         dataPoint.x = (dataPoint.food_gram+50)*1.3;
  64.         dataPoint.y = (stage.stageHeight - dataPoint.food_calorie) -50;
  65.         addChild(dataPoint);
  66.     }
  67. }
  68.  
  69. symbolVV
  70. var food_type:String;
  71. var food_name:String;
  72. var food_grade:String;
  73. var food_calorie:Number;
  74. var food_gram:Number;
  75.  
  76. function pointClick(e:MouseEvent) {
  77. Object(root).typeTF.text = this.food_type;
  78. }
  79.  
  80. this.addEventListener(MouseEvent.CLICK, pointClick);
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ement